Impact on Dental Health

One of the most well-documented downsides of apple cider vinegar is its corrosive effect on tooth enamel. As an acid, ACV can weaken and wear away the protective outer layer of the teeth, even when diluted.

Tooth Enamel Erosion and Sensitivity

  • Enamel Weakening: The acetic acid in vinegar lowers the pH in the mouth, gradually softening and demineralizing tooth enamel.
  • Increased Sensitivity: As the enamel erodes, it exposes the more sensitive dentin layer beneath, leading to pain or discomfort when consuming hot, cold, or sweet foods.
  • Decay and Discoloration: Damaged enamel makes teeth more susceptible to cavities and can also expose the yellowish dentin underneath, leading to a duller appearance.

Digestive System Complications

Despite its reputation for aiding digestion, excessive ACV can wreak havoc on the gastrointestinal tract, especially in individuals with pre-existing conditions.

Upset Stomach and Gastroparesis

  • Nausea and Indigestion: High acidity can irritate the stomach lining, causing nausea, upset stomach, or bloating.
  • Delayed Gastric Emptying: Studies suggest that ACV can slow down how quickly food leaves the stomach, a condition known as gastroparesis. While this might create a feeling of fullness for some, it can be dangerous for people with diabetes, causing unpredictable blood sugar levels.
  • Reflux and Heartburn: For those prone to acid reflux or gastroesophageal reflux disease (GERD), ACV can worsen symptoms by increasing stomach acidity.

Mineral and Electrolyte Imbalances

Long-term, high-dose consumption of ACV can interfere with the body's mineral balance, most notably by depleting potassium levels.

Low Potassium and Bone Density Loss

  • Hypokalemia: Chronic overuse has been linked to low potassium levels (hypokalemia), which can lead to muscle cramps, weakness, fatigue, and irregular heart rhythms.
  • Bone Mineral Density: In a rare but documented case, a woman who consumed a large quantity of ACV daily for six years developed hypokalemia and osteoporosis, with doctors suggesting the acidity led to minerals being leached from her bones.

Medication Interactions

ACV can interact with several types of medications, and individuals on these drugs should consult a healthcare provider before use.

Potential Drug Interactions

  • Diabetes Medications: ACV can lower blood sugar, and when combined with insulin or other diabetes drugs, it can increase the risk of hypoglycemia (dangerously low blood sugar).
  • Diuretics: Taking ACV with diuretics (water pills) can increase the risk of low potassium levels, as some diuretics already cause the body to excrete potassium.
  • Digoxin: This medication for heart conditions also lowers potassium. Combining it with ACV can lead to dangerously low potassium levels and digitalis toxicity.

Skin and Throat Irritation

Whether taken internally or applied topically, undiluted ACV can be harsh on delicate tissues.

Chemical Burns and Irritation

  • Throat Burns: Drinking undiluted ACV can cause intense irritation or chemical burns to the esophagus, which is a sensitive tissue not meant for such a low pH substance. This can be particularly dangerous when taking ACV tablets that get lodged in the throat.
  • Topical Skin Burns: Applying undiluted ACV directly to the skin for home remedies can result in chemical burns, especially on sensitive or damaged skin. It can also disrupt the skin's natural pH and protective barrier.

Safe vs. Unsafe Apple Cider Vinegar Use

Understanding the contrast between responsible and reckless ACV consumption is crucial for minimizing risks.

Feature Safe ACV Use Unsafe ACV Use
Dilution Always dilute 1-2 tablespoons in 8-12 oz of water. Drinking undiluted 'shots' or taking large amounts.
Consumption Method Drink through a straw to minimize tooth contact. Sipping directly from a glass, allowing acidic liquid to coat teeth.
Frequency Once or twice daily, or used in cooking and dressings. Multiple times a day, especially on an empty stomach.
Timing Consume with meals to reduce irritation. Drink right before bed, which can worsen reflux.
Topical Application Always dilute heavily and patch test before applying to skin. Applying undiluted to skin, moles, or wounds, risking chemical burns.
Health Considerations Consult a doctor if you have chronic conditions or take medication. Taking it without medical advice, ignoring potential drug interactions.
